Tsunami: Final Stingy List Update

We did it! $1,030,714,108.34

Over a billion dollars in private donations for tsunami relief. THE STINGY LIST is linked over at the left. All us stingy Americans did it. Pfui on you, Jimmy Carter.

The efforts continue. As I researched this final report, I saw many, many concerts, auctions, sales, etc. that are scheduled for the next month or so. We haven’t forgotten.

The press of real life kept me from recent updates, I’m afraid. Bill Hobbs, the blogger who named the list, asked about it the other day, and that prompted me to do the remaining research.

I can tell you with utter certainty that this amount is far short of what has actually been donated. It may be short by as much as $100 million.

I’m ending the record keeping at this point. I believe I made my point
